Five dining rooms are offered at this old stone inn which is over one hundred years old. The menu \" blends the robust cuisine enjoyed by our forefathers, with contemporary offerings, including vegetarian entrees.\" Open 7 days a week from 7:30 a.m. to 8:00 p.m. and on Friday, Saturday, and Sunday they serve their famous buffets. This historic hotel also offers rooms and suites, some of which overlook the Potomac and Shenandoah Rivers. more on Yahoo! Travel
